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Harlesden to Blaenau Ffestiniog start from as little as £21.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Harlesden to Blaenau Ffestiniog start from £87.00 one way, or £124.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Harlesden to Blaenau Ffestiniog are available for £182.10 one way, or £364.20 return

Facilities at Harlesden Station

Harlesden station doesn't boast a ticket office, but fret not, as there are ticket machines available to purchase and collect the tickets you've booked online. These machines are user-friendly and accessible for those who need tickets for the London Underground, offering Travelcards for daily or weekly use. Staff assistance is available, with customer help points across the station ready to provide any information or support you might need. Keep in mind, however, that the station does not offer step-free access, so it may not be suitable for those with mobility impairments.

Accessibility and Services

Despite the absence of several amenities such as waiting rooms, toilets, and a refreshment area, Harlesden is equipped with CCTV to ensure passenger safety. The station doesn't have smartcard validators, but considering London’s transport, you won't have trouble with Oyster cards or contactless payments on your journey. While there aren't facilities for luggage storage, Harlesden promotes a practical approach to city travel.

Facilities and Amenities

Blaenau Ffestiniog Station might not offer a plethora of facilities, but it ensures that essential services are available. Unfortunately, there is no ticket office or ticket machines at the station, so travellers should purchase their tickets online beforehand. Fortunately, an induction loop is available for the hearing impaired, but there are no accessible ticket machines or smartcard validators. While there are no wa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, a seating area is present for passengers to use while they wait. The station is categorized as B1 for step-free access at the main entrance near the bus stop, though there are no accessible toilets or baby changing facilities.

Onward Travel Options

Convenient travel options are accessible right outside Blaenau Ffestiniog Station. Although cyclists will find no bike hire facilities, a reliable bus service operates nearby. Buses are available from early morning until late in the evening, providing crucial connections to local attractions and neighboring towns. In the event of rail disruptions, a rail replacement bus service is stationed at the car park.
